Understanding the Variations: How to Tell the Difference Between PCI Slots

The world of computer hardware can be complex and overwhelming, especially when it comes to the various components that make up a system. One crucial aspect of a computer’s architecture is the Peripheral Component Interconnect (PCI) slots, which allow for the expansion of a system’s capabilities through the addition of new hardware components. However, not all PCI slots are created equal, and understanding the differences between them is essential for any computer enthusiast or professional. In this article, we will delve into the world of PCI slots, exploring the various types, their characteristics, and how to identify them.

Introduction to PCI Slots

PCI slots have been a staple of computer architecture for decades, providing a standardized way to add new hardware components to a system. These slots are typically found on the motherboard and are used to install a wide range of devices, including graphics cards, sound cards, network cards, and more. The PCI standard has undergone several revisions over the years, resulting in different types of PCI slots, each with its own unique characteristics and capabilities.

Types of PCI Slots

There are several types of PCI slots, including PCI, PCI-X, PCI Express (PCIe), and PCI Express Mini. Each type of slot has its own distinct features and is designed to support specific types of hardware components.

PCI Slots

The original PCI slot is a 32-bit slot that operates at a speed of 33 MHz. These slots are relatively old and are mostly found on older systems. They are still used today for supporting legacy hardware, but they are not as common as they once were. One of the main limitations of PCI slots is their relatively low bandwidth, which can limit the performance of high-speed devices.

PCI-X Slots

PCI-X slots are an enhanced version of the original PCI slot. They operate at speeds of up to 133 MHz and offer higher bandwidth than traditional PCI slots. PCI-X slots are mostly used in servers and high-end workstations, where high-speed I/O is required. One of the key benefits of PCI-X slots is their ability to support high-speed devices, making them ideal for applications that require fast data transfer rates.

PCI Express (PCIe) Slots

PCIe slots are a more recent development and have become the standard for modern systems. They operate at speeds of up to 16 GT/s and offer significantly higher bandwidth than traditional PCI and PCI-X slots. PCIe slots are designed to support a wide range of devices, including graphics cards, sound cards, and network cards. One of the main advantages of PCIe slots is their scalability, allowing them to support multiple devices and high-speed applications.

PCI Express Mini Slots

PCI Express Mini slots are a smaller version of the PCIe slot and are mostly used in laptops and small form factor systems. They offer the same functionality as full-size PCIe slots but are designed for smaller devices. One of the key benefits of PCI Express Mini slots is their compact size, making them ideal for systems where space is limited.

Identifying PCI Slots

Identifying the type of PCI slot on a system can be challenging, especially for those who are new to computer hardware. However, there are several ways to determine the type of PCI slot, including physical inspection, motherboard documentation, and system diagnostics.

Physical Inspection

One of the easiest ways to identify a PCI slot is by physical inspection. Different types of PCI slots have distinct physical characteristics, such as size, shape, and color. For example, PCIe slots are typically smaller than traditional PCI slots and have a different keying system. It is essential to handle the motherboard with care when performing a physical inspection, as static electricity and physical damage can harm the components.

Motherboard Documentation

Motherboard documentation is another excellent resource for identifying PCI slots. The motherboard manual or online documentation should provide detailed information about the types of PCI slots available on the system. It is crucial to consult the motherboard documentation before installing any new hardware components, as incorrect installation can damage the system or the component.

System Diagnostics

System diagnostics tools, such as the BIOS or operating system, can also provide information about the types of PCI slots available on a system. These tools can detect the type of slot and the devices installed in them, making it easier to identify the correct slot for a particular component. It is essential to use system diagnostics tools with caution, as they can potentially cause system instability or crashes if not used correctly.

Conclusion

In conclusion, understanding the differences between PCI slots is essential for any computer enthusiast or professional. By knowing the characteristics and capabilities of each type of PCI slot, users can ensure that they are using the correct slot for their hardware components, maximizing system performance and minimizing the risk of damage or compatibility issues. Whether you are building a new system or upgrading an existing one, it is crucial to take the time to understand the PCI slots available on your motherboard and choose the correct components to match. With the right knowledge and tools, users can unlock the full potential of their system and enjoy a seamless computing experience.

PCI Slot TypeSpeedBandwidthCommon Uses
PCI33 MHz132 MB/sLegacy hardware, sound cards, network cards
PCI-X133 MHz1066 MB/sServers, high-end workstations, high-speed I/O
PCIe16 GT/s19792 MB/sGraphics cards, sound cards, network cards, high-speed storage
PCI Express Mini16 GT/s19792 MB/sLaptops, small form factor systems, compact devices

By following the guidelines outlined in this article, users can ensure that they are using the correct PCI slot for their hardware components, maximizing system performance and minimizing the risk of damage or compatibility issues. Remember to always consult the motherboard documentation and use system diagnostics tools with caution to ensure a safe and successful installation.

What are the different types of PCI slots available?

The different types of PCI slots available are PCI, PCI-X, PCI Express (PCIe), and PCI Express Mini. Each type of slot has its own unique characteristics, such as the number of lanes, speed, and compatibility. PCI slots are the oldest type and are still found in some older systems, while PCI-X slots are an enhanced version of PCI slots that offer faster speeds. PCIe slots, on the other hand, are the most modern and widely used type, offering the fastest speeds and greatest flexibility.

The main difference between these types of slots is the speed and number of lanes. For example, a PCIe x16 slot has 16 lanes and can transfer data at speeds of up to 985 MB/s, while a PCI slot has only one lane and can transfer data at speeds of up to 133 MB/s. Understanding the differences between these types of slots is important when selecting a motherboard or expansion card, as it can affect the overall performance and compatibility of the system. By knowing the type of slot available, users can choose the right expansion card and ensure that it works properly with their system.

How do I identify the type of PCI slot on my motherboard?

To identify the type of PCI slot on your motherboard, you can check the motherboard manual or the manufacturer’s website for specifications. You can also visually inspect the motherboard to determine the type of slot. For example, PCIe slots are typically shorter and narrower than PCI slots, and have a different keying system to prevent incorrect installation of expansion cards. Additionally, the slot may be labeled with a notation such as “PCIe x16” or “PCI-X” to indicate its type.

Another way to identify the type of PCI slot is to use software tools such as CPU-Z or GPU-Z, which can provide detailed information about the motherboard and its components, including the type of PCI slots available. These tools can be especially useful if you are unable to access the motherboard manual or manufacturer’s website, or if you are unsure about the type of slot based on visual inspection. By using these tools, you can quickly and easily determine the type of PCI slot on your motherboard and choose the right expansion card for your needs.

What is the difference between a PCI and a PCI-X slot?

The main difference between a PCI and a PCI-X slot is the speed at which they operate. PCI slots have a maximum speed of 133 MB/s, while PCI-X slots have a maximum speed of 1066 MB/s. This makes PCI-X slots much faster and more suitable for high-bandwidth applications such as graphics cards and network cards. Additionally, PCI-X slots are designed to be backward compatible with PCI cards, so you can install a PCI card in a PCI-X slot, but not vice versa.

In terms of physical characteristics, PCI-X slots are typically longer than PCI slots, and have a different keying system to prevent incorrect installation of expansion cards. PCI-X slots also require a different type of expansion card, one that is designed specifically for PCI-X. While PCI-X slots offer faster speeds and greater bandwidth, they are less common than PCIe slots and are typically found in older systems or specialized applications. As a result, PCIe slots have become the preferred choice for most users, offering faster speeds and greater flexibility.

Can I use a PCI Express card in a PCI slot?

No, you cannot use a PCI Express card in a PCI slot. PCI Express cards are designed specifically for PCIe slots and are not compatible with PCI slots. The physical and electrical characteristics of the two types of slots are different, and attempting to install a PCIe card in a PCI slot can damage the card or the motherboard. PCIe cards require a PCIe slot to function properly, and using an adapter or converter to install a PCIe card in a PCI slot is not recommended.

If you need to use a PCI Express card in a system with only PCI slots, you may need to consider upgrading the motherboard to one that has PCIe slots. Alternatively, you can consider using a different type of expansion card that is compatible with PCI slots, such as a PCI graphics card or network card. However, keep in mind that PCI slots are older technology and may not offer the same level of performance or features as PCIe slots. As a result, upgrading to a motherboard with PCIe slots is often the best option for users who need the latest and greatest technology.

How many lanes does a PCI Express x16 slot have?

A PCI Express x16 slot has 16 lanes, which are divided into four groups of four lanes each. Each lane is capable of transferring data at speeds of up to 985 MB/s, making the total bandwidth of a PCIe x16 slot up to 15,760 MB/s. The number of lanes in a PCIe slot determines its bandwidth and performance, with x16 slots offering the highest bandwidth and x1 slots offering the lowest.

The number of lanes in a PCIe slot is important because it affects the performance of the expansion card installed in the slot. For example, a graphics card that requires 16 lanes to function at its highest performance level will not work properly in a slot with only 8 lanes. As a result, it is essential to choose a motherboard with the right type and number of PCIe slots to meet your needs. By understanding the number of lanes in a PCIe slot, you can ensure that your expansion cards work properly and at their highest performance level.

Are all PCI Express slots the same size?

No, not all PCI Express slots are the same size. While all PCIe slots have the same keying system and electrical characteristics, they can vary in length and number of lanes. For example, a PCIe x1 slot is shorter than a PCIe x16 slot, and a PCIe x4 slot is shorter than a PCIe x8 slot. The length of the slot determines the number of lanes and the type of expansion card that can be installed.

In addition to the length, PCIe slots can also vary in terms of their physical characteristics, such as the type of retention mechanism used to secure the expansion card. Some PCIe slots use a screw-based retention mechanism, while others use a latch or clip. The type of retention mechanism used can affect the ease of installation and removal of the expansion card, as well as the overall security of the card in the slot. By understanding the physical characteristics of PCIe slots, you can choose the right expansion card and ensure that it is properly installed and secured.

Can I use a PCI Express Mini card in a standard PCI Express slot?

No, you cannot use a PCI Express Mini card in a standard PCI Express slot. PCI Express Mini cards are designed specifically for small form factor systems and are much smaller than standard PCIe cards. They have a different physical and electrical interface than standard PCIe cards and require a specialized slot to function properly. Attempting to install a PCI Express Mini card in a standard PCIe slot can damage the card or the motherboard.

To use a PCI Express Mini card, you need a motherboard that has a PCI Express Mini slot. These slots are typically found in small form factor systems such as laptops, netbooks, and embedded systems. PCI Express Mini cards are designed to provide a compact and low-power solution for adding functionality to these systems, and are often used for applications such as Wi-Fi, Bluetooth, and storage. By understanding the differences between PCI Express Mini cards and standard PCIe cards, you can choose the right type of card and slot for your needs.

Leave a Comment